Output 28538aa3496a3970af6ee8bd72987cf1ae7f046ba81d59f1f0dc2a0979e54706:657

value
1190589
script pubkey
OP_HASH160 OP_PUSHBYTES_20 369e81e7741d83aef5848e161b60b06ec0d76ecc OP_EQUAL
address
MCsxc5Xf7MiU84WMXfLc8EiUze3CbZE3sE
transaction
28538aa3496a3970af6ee8bd72987cf1ae7f046ba81d59f1f0dc2a0979e54706
spent
true